Now, as I reflect on this journey, I’m reminded of a Māori Whakataukī (proverb) I was enlightened with a few years back;

“Whaia te iti kahurangi ki te tuohu koe me he maunga teitei,”

Pursue that which you treasure; should you bow your head, let it be to a lofty mountain

It speaks to the pursuit of our most cherished goals with determination, even if it means facing formidable mountains, which resonates deeply with my own experiences. An English proverb of similar meaning is “Shoot for the stars and you might hit the moon“.

This is not a quote of compromise, rather is to set your goals high and even if you don’t quite make them your progress and growth will still be great. Proverbs such as these have been a guiding principle in my career, especially in the dynamic field of IT.
